Material and Build
Constructed from 100% natural rubber, this chew toy avoids synthetic additives while providing the elasticity and resilience needed for aggressive chewing. The double-layer structure represents a key durability feature, where damage to the outer rubber layer doesn't render the entire toy unusable. Instead, the inner core remains intact for continued play, addressing the frustration of toys becoming completely non-functional after initial wear. The natural rubber material withstands substantial pressure without permanent deformation, maintaining its dumbbell shape even after extended chewing sessions.
Size and Practical Fit
With dimensions of 175mm in length and 70mm in both width and height, the toy provides substantial surface area appropriate for medium to large breed dogs. The 282g weight gives it enough heft to remain stable during chewing without being too heavy for comfortable carrying. The dumbbell shape, with its central narrower section flanked by wider ends, creates multiple gripping points for dogs while allowing owners to easily pick it up. This sizing specifically targets breeds with stronger jaw strength that often destroy smaller or lighter toys quickly.
